Regulatory Information
FCC
FCC NOTICE:
The device CYBT-2x305x-02 complies with Part 15 of the FCC Rules. The device meets the requirements for modular transmitter
approval as detailed in FCC public Notice DA00-1407.transmitter
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) This
device
may not cause harmful interference, and (2) This device must accept any interference received, including interference that may
cause
undesired operation.
CAUTION:
The FCC requires the user to be notified that any changes or modifications made to this device that are not expressly approved
by
Cypress Semiconductor may void
the user's authority to operate
the equipment.
This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B digital device, pursuant to Part 15 of the FCC Rules.
These limits are designed to provide reasonable protection against harmful interference in a residential installation. This equipment
generates uses and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instructions, may
cause
harmful interference to radio communications. However, there is
no guarantee that interference will not occur in a particular
installation.
If this equipment does cause harmful interference to radio or television re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ment
off and on, the user is encouraged to try to
correct the interference by one or more of
the following measures:
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ver.
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different from that to which the receiver is connected.
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V technician for help
This module is only FCC authorized for the specific rule FCC 15.247 listed on the grant, and that the host product manufacturer is
responsible for compliance to any other FCC rules that apply to the host not covered by the modular transmitter grant of
certification, final host product requires Part 15 Subpart B compliance testing with the modular transmitter installed.
LABELING REQUIREMENTS:
The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) must ensure that FCC
labelling requirements are met. This includes a clearly visible
label on the outside of the OEM enclosure specifying the appropriate Cypress Semiconductor FCC identifier for this product as
well
as the FCC Notice above. The FCC identifier is FCC ID: WAP3058.
In any case the end product must be labeled exterior with “Contains FCC ID: WAP3058”.
ANTENNA WARNING:
This device is tested with a standard SMA connector and with the antenna listed in
Table 7 on page 13. When integrated in the OEMs
product, this fixed antenna requires installation preventing end-users from replacing them with non-approved antennas. Any antenna
not in
Table
7
must be tested to comply with
FCC Section 15.203 for unique antenna connectors and Section 15.247 for emissions.
RF EXPOSURE:
To comply with FCC RF Exposure requirements, the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) must ensure to install the approved
antenna in the previous.
The preceding statement must be
included as a CAUTION statement
in manuals, for products operating with the approved antenna
in
Table
7, to alert users on FCC RF Exposure compliance. Any notification to the end user of installation or removal instructions about
the integrated
radio module is not allowed.
The radiated output power of CYBT-2x305x-02 with the integrated
PCB trace antenna (FCC ID: WAP3058) is far below the FCC radio
frequency exposure limits. Nevertheless, use CYBT-2x305x-02 in
such a manner that minimizes the potential for human contact during
normal operation.
